The given dataset is: 65, 68, 70, 72, 73, 75, 76.

To find the median:
Arrange the data in ascending order: 65, 68, 70, 72, 73, 75, 76.
Since the dataset contains an odd number of values (7), the median is the middle value, which is 72.

To find the lower quartile:
There are (7 + 1) / 4 = 2 data points before the lower quartile.
The second value is 68, which is the lower quartile.

To find the upper quartile:
There are (7 + 1) * 3 / 4 = 6 data points before the upper quartile.
The sixth value is 75, which is the upper quartile.

To find the interquartile range:
The interquartile range is calculated by subtracting the lower quartile (68) from the upper quartile (75).
Therefore, the interquartile range is 75 - 68 = 7.
